The internet is a valuable resource for information, but it's essential to verify the credibility of your sources. Medical advancements occur rapidly, so ensure you're accessing up-to-date information. Websites like the American Society of Plastic Surgeons (ASPS) and the American Board of Plastic Surgery (ABPS) are excellent starting points.
The most reliable source of information is a board-certified plastic surgeon specializing in breast augmentation. Personal referrals from friends or family who have undergone the procedure can also be invaluable. Additionally, your family doctor can provide recommendations based on a surgeon's reputation within the medical community.
Once you've identified potential surgeons, schedule a consultation. Most surgeons offer a free initial appointment. Use this opportunity to ask questions and gauge the surgeon's expertise and bedside manner. Key questions to consider include:
A successful surgery largely depends on your trust in the surgeon. Ensure you feel comfortable and confident in their abilities. If you have any doubts, don't hesitate to seek a second opinion.

Cohesive Gel Implants: The Future of Breast Augmentation in the U.S.
Cohesive gel implants, also known as "Gummy Bear Implants," are on the verge of becoming widely available in the United States. These implants have been accessible in Europe and other parts of the world for over two decades, and they are now undergoing rigorous clinical trials by the FDA.
